Cards task Garcia with saving series in Seattle
While the Cardinals still have interleague action with which to contend in the week ahead, at least they’re on the verge of completing a disastrous tour of the American League West.
Mike Matheny’s gang tries to avoid being swept by the Mariners today, with a 4:10 p.m. ET first pitch at Safeco Field. Oddsmakers at online sports book Bovada.lv are troubled by what they’ve seen from the Redbirds lately, listing them as +112 underdogs here. Seattle, conversely, symbolizes a 1.5-run favorite.
The M’s dealt St. Louis its seventh consecutive loss to a team from the aforementioned division last night, 4-3. Mike Leake couldn’t venture beyond the fourth inning, but thanks to Tyler Lyons’ elongated relief appearance, Matheny’s staff shouldn’t be in terrible shape this afternoon. Giving the ball to Jaime Garcia from the outset promises to help, too. The lefty’s gone at least 6 1/3 frames in each of his past two starts.
On the other side, Scott Servais turns to the hard-throwing James Paxton. Despite a multitude of injuries to key hurlers, the Mariners can usually rely on a lengthy outing by Paxton. In his most recent assignment, he worked into the eighth vs. Detroit, inducing 17 grounders in the process.

If need be, however, Servais has the luxury of accessing his bullpen earlier than usual. (Seattle is idle tomorrow before commencing a series against Pittsburgh.) Considering the Cards’ success vs. lefties blessed with velocity, we’re guessing the skipper will have to make a switch or two on the mound. Count on the visitors to salvage the matinee in question.
